POLITICS BECOMES A SOCIAL MEDIA CIRCUS: EXPERTS WEIGH IN ON THE IMPACT OF CELEBRITY POLITICAL OPINIONS

In recent years, the world of politics has become increasingly entangled with the realm of celebrity culture. With the rise of social media, individuals have found themselves thrust into the spotlight, sharing their opinions on everything from politics to social justice. However, a growing trend suggests that the opinions of these celebrities, particularly those in the music and entertainment industries, may not be as influential as previously believed.

A recent phenomenon has seen countless celebrities weigh in on high-profile political issues, often sparking widespread attention and debate on social media platforms. Yet, an in-depth analysis of these opinions reveals a concerning lack of substance and a failure to translate into meaningful change.

“Unfortunately, it seems like the mantra ‘monkey see, monkey do’ has become all too prevalent in the world of politics,” notes Dr. Jane Thompson, a leading expert in social media and politics. “Celebrities feel emboldened to share their opinions on social media, but often without putting in the effort to truly understand the complexities of the issue at hand.”

While these opinions may garner short-term attention and publicity, they rarely lead to lasting change. Instead, they often fall by the wayside as the latest trending topic takes center stage. This phenomenon, known as the “Twitter outrage economy,” has seen countless individuals and organizations use high-profile controversies to boost their profile and generate publicity.

Furthermore, when certain individuals in these scandals become relevant in conversation again – often years after the fact – their initial statements are frequently revisited and mocked as a punchline. This has created a culture where serious issues are reduced to memes and one-liners, undermining the potential for genuine discussion and reform.

Experts warn that this trend is not only damaging to the integrity of politics but also to the credibility of those who genuinely seek to effect change. “The line between social activism and celebrity self-promotion has become increasingly blurred,” notes Dr. Thompson. “When we see high-profile individuals using their platforms to push their own agendas without putting in the effort to truly understand the issue, it undermines the very foundations of advocacy.”

In an effort to mitigate this issue, many experts are calling for greater accountability and nuance in the way celebrities address politics. “If celebrities are going to share their opinions on politics, they need to take the time to truly understand the issue at hand,” concludes Dr. Thompson. “Anything less is simply a form of superficiality, and one that we should all aim to avoid.”
